Summary:In general, techniques are described for supporting bulk delivery of change of authorization data in authentication, authorization, and accounting (AAA) protocols, where delivery is performed as a change of authorization after a subscriber has successfully authenticated and initially authorized. In one example, the techniques are directed to a method including determining, by a RADIUS server for a service provider network, change of authorization data for services to which the subscriber of the service provider network has subscribed. The method further includes generating, by the RADIUS server, RADIUS messages that form a transaction between the RADIUS server and a network access server acting as a RADIUS client. The RADIUS messages provide all of the change of authorization data to the network access server prior to the network access server provisioning the services. The method further includes outputting, by the RADIUS server, the RADIUS messages to the network access server.
